What You Need To Make This Recipe

Fresh lemons: The star of any lemonade, fresh lemons provide that bright, tangy flavor that makes this drink so refreshing. Always opt for juicy, ripe lemons—they’ll give you the best taste and natural acidity.

Granulated sugar: A little sweetness balances the tartness of the lemons. You can adjust the amount based on your preference, but sugar also helps create a smooth texture when mixed with the other ingredients.

Heavy whipping cream: This is what gives the lemonade its luxurious, whipped consistency. When chilled and whipped, it turns light and airy, blending beautifully with the lemonade for a creamy finish.

Vanilla extract: A splash of vanilla enhances the overall flavor, adding a subtle warmth that complements the citrusy notes.

Pink food coloring (or natural alternatives): To get that lovely pink hue, you can use a drop or two of pink food coloring. For a natural option, try a splash of cranberry juice or a few mashed raspberries.

Ice cubes: Essential for keeping your drink frosty cold. Crushed ice works best for a smooth, slushy texture.

Ingredients List

  • ½ cup fresh lemon juice (about 3-4 lemons)
  • ¼ cup granulated sugar
  • ½ cup heavy whipping cream
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1-2 drops pink food coloring (or 1 tbsp cranberry juice)
  • 1 cup ice cubes
  • Lemon slices and mint (for garnish, optional)

How to Make Whipped Pink Lemonade

Step 1: Prepare the Lemonade Base

In a blender, combine the fresh lemon juice and granulated sugar. Blend for about 10 seconds until the sugar dissolves completely. This ensures a smooth, non-gritty texture in your drink.

Step 2: Whip the Cream

In a separate bowl, whip the heavy cream and vanilla extract until soft peaks form. Be careful not to overwhip—you want it light and fluffy, not stiff.

Step 3: Combine and Blend

Add the whipped cream, pink food coloring (or natural alternative), and ice cubes to the blender with the lemonade mixture. Blend on high until smooth and frothy, about 20-30 seconds.

Step 4: Serve and Enjoy

Pour into glasses and garnish with a lemon slice or fresh mint. Serve immediately for the best creamy texture!

Tips for Making This Recipe

  • Use cold ingredients—chilled cream and lemon juice help the drink stay frothy longer.
  • Adjust sweetness—if you prefer a tarter drink, reduce the sugar slightly.
  • Natural coloring—for a healthier pink tint, try raspberry puree or beet juice.
  • No blender? Whisk vigorously by hand—it’ll take more effort but still work!
  • Make it boozy—add a splash of vodka or tequila for a fun adult version.

FAQs

Can I use bottled lemon juice instead of fresh?
Fresh is best for flavor, but bottled works in a pinch—just adjust sugar to taste.

How long does it stay frothy?
Drink it immediately for maximum fluffiness, as it may settle over time.

Can I make it dairy-free?
Yes! Substitute coconut cream for heavy whipping cream.

Is there a way to make it less sweet?
Reduce the sugar or add a little extra lemon juice to balance it out.

Can I prepare it ahead of time?
It’s best served fresh, but you can pre-mix the lemonade and whip the cream separately, then blend before serving.
